Type
ORACLE
Validation date
2024-02-01 05:58: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.04149,
    "usd": 0.04484
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001529459F244545A8609AFB6C5382A21FF20ABD919A43873496D32DB3230A56938

Previous signature

347AB02083241E6D15DF319BCBE69ACB10C5F3C0075874EB519960EA89232F81700AA555E40B9E09C5AC03EB96C0C00EF22360D173E592721B68F80CDAE46E0E

Origin signature

304502205BF5AE8716519D693A62EB39CC25D486FC95EDDBDD4845B64A732FB40695E93D0221009AFDCDC3C14DF1522ED4A5350290043CAA254F40327710172E4EC70B88824647

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0017997519B41C61EC4910CB2DD8BB7F4E7EC612EF07A2E9DB99C6F9EF7E5B5C28

Coordinator signature

93BF506C47BAF878F7CB8AE476C41EA4ABD70D0B78ABA82CCA271A0F60D39F8E4B0D4C265C57AF75C2873DA995D388B70DA9EE45C9F347C2EAF0716D41AAB601

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

0CBBB8A7B16676FBC7B16138014069A8292B6A45C584DD823230FBE3B21F7DD61C27D3467543B9AEEDDC62DD7FDD412396F9D3F7C40E813F24063410C5B87502

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

A84BAB1561F8F3592C42EB6BAA8623918417D9B3682657CC81ABDF90B895DD05FA7AD0553228B15B383EFB856B1C07FC583C6AA29DCBE0B0513260EF1845BE02